1

PDO を使用したプリペアド ステートメントに関する質問があります。テーブルからすべてのレコードを選択するクエリがあり、バインド値はありません。つまり、フィルタはありません。「SELECT * FROM EMP」と同じくらい簡単です。クエリは数値で実行されます。ページネーションを使用してレコードが表示される回数。準備されたSQLステートメントを使用する利点はありますか、それとも単純なクエリステートメントに固執する必要がありますか?

助けてくれてありがとう。シミー

4

1 に答える 1

3

ページネーションのためにすべてのレコードを選択することは矛盾しています。

ページネーションを使用している場合は、レコードのサブセットである特定のページのみを選択していることを意味します。
すべてのレコードを選択して一部だけを表示しても意味がありません。LIMIT 演算子を使用して、表示するレコードのみを選択する必要があります。

はい、この場合、LIMIT 句のパラメーターには準備済みステートメントを使用する必要があります。いくつかの落とし穴がありますが、ここで説明します

于 2013-05-06T19:01:14.357 に答える